Early Years

We follow the EYFS statutory framework through a variety of engaging topics such as ‘Here we are’ (Looking after ourselves and our planet), ‘Curious about creatures’ (Animals and minibeasts) and ‘Make a Splash' (All about our oceans and seas).

Our learning is mainly play based with high quality continuous provision that enables the children to learn all aspects of the curriculum, try something new, grow in confidence and build good relationships with their peers and adults.

We work hard to give our pupils a wide range of life experiences – cooking and baking, exploring the nature, pond dipping, hatching ducks, growing butterflies, learning outside the classroom - and ensure that personal and social development is at the heart of everything we do.
